    The ukulele uses a GCEA reentrant tuning, where the first string, G, is tuned higher than the second string C. Now it's also common to tune the G lower than the C in the linear tuning. I have several ukuleles, most are in Hi-G, but I have a few that are tuned Lo-G or even DGBE.
    Love seeing the uke used in ways different from the traditional way.
    If ye wanna try chug an ukulele, try a solidbody electric ukulele! I have two that can chug, but ye don't have to take my word for it. Search and you'll find a few out there. The two I have are Vorsons, but they needed a few fixes to the incorrect setup they had out of the box (mainly a change to the narrower 10.2mm saddles). Once that was done they kick arses!
    EDIT: there's another brand called the Risa, it's more expensive, but also better made. Kind like comparing a BMW to a Hyundai. Well, both Risa and BMW are German, LOL.

      I had a Lanakai tenor uke that I put the low G string on to give it that "low G" sound, and that worked nicely. Then I discovered baritone ukuleles, and that's what I play now. Standard tuning for the baritone is DGBE. Same chord fingering, different chord. I built a solid body electric baritone uke, it's rather interesting with a bar magnet pickup...
